Key output includes the estimate for difference, the confidence interval, the p-value, ... a significance level (denoted as α or alpha) of 0.05 works well. A significance level of 0.05 indicates a 5% risk of concluding that a difference exists when there is no actual difference. http://sthda.com/english/wiki/one-sample-t-test-in-r

WebR function to compute one-sample t-test. To perform one-sample t-test, the R function t.test () can be used as follow: t.test(x, mu = 0, alternative = "two.sided") x: a numeric vector containing your data values. mu: the theoretical mean. Default is 0 but you can change it. alternative: the alternative hypothesis.
